Wrenches, Regrets, & Reality Checks by L.A. Witt


When Reggie’s garage became part of a popular reality show, business went through the roof. And he supposes having his shop in the black is a fair trade for jumping through the network’s hoops.

As the show’s lowest-ranking producer, Wes is tasked with proposing a new spin-off show to Reggie. The sexy mechanic makes him sweat on a normal day, but this time, Wes is holding cards he can’t show. With execs breathing down his neck, he’s expected to pitch a show Reggie will never agree to do, even if his rejection puts his existing show on the line.

The network is counting on Reggie refusing to sign. But they’re not counting on their messenger falling for the man they’re trying to fire.

Avid Reader☆☆☆
I have read the previous novellas in this series and this one was slightly disappointing. While the premise was good, I didn't feel that it really followed through. The story was too easy to predict.

The main characters were not developed that much and I felt that I was always wondering if there was more depth to their relationship other than the attraction.

Because this is such a short story, I can kind of understand why the development of the story was so predictable, but I think that the previous ones were less so.

Overall, this has been my least favorite of the series so far.


Erica☆☆☆
3 Reality TV Stars.

Wrenches, Regrets, & Reality Checks is the third installment of the Wrench Wars novella/short story series, based around a reality television show featuring mechanics working on souped-up cars.

In this installment, the reader gets to see it from the production side with Wes, delving deep into the machinations of the show's producers.

The premise is what happens when a show-runner and a producer butt heads and fall into bed...

Truthfully, this didn't work for me, when I expected it to be fabulous. There was just something missing – a connection. What promised to be highly angsty was just one-note. With the previous installments, I felt it a complete story, as if I knew the characters, so the inevitable hookup felt realistic. But no matter how hot it is written, unless I (the reader) feels a connection to the characters, I feel numb. Maybe I'm just a sucker for a backstory, and there wasn't one given for either character, so nothing anchored the story.

However, the preview of book four caught my attention, and I'm eagerly awaiting the next in the series.
